Subject: [PATCH] x86/sgx: rip off the refcount from sgx_encl_add_page flow
Date: Wed, 19 Jun 2019 15:21:43 +0300	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190619122143.12028-1-jarkko.sakkinen@linux.intel.com> (raw)

With the file bound approach we can flush the work queue when the file
is closed.

Signed-off-by: Jarkko Sakkinen <jarkko.sakkinen@linux.intel.com>
---
 ar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/ioctl.c | 3 +--
 ar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/main.c  | 1 +
 2 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/ioctl.c b/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/ioctl.c
index d17c60dca114..f56d3c712dc4 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/ioctl.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/ioctl.c
@@ -172,7 +172,7 @@ static void sgx_add_page_worker(struct work_struct *work)
 
 next:
 		kfree(req);
-	} while (!kref_put(&encl->refcount, sgx_encl_release) && !is_empty);
+	} while (!is_empty);
 }
 
 static u32 sgx_calc_ssaframesize(u32 miscselect, u64 xfrm)
@@ -520,7 +520,6 @@ static int __sgx_encl_add_page(struct sgx_encl *encl,
 	req->encl_page = encl_page;
 	req->mrmask = mrmask;
 	empty = list_empty(&encl->add_page_reqs);
-	kref_get(&encl->refcount);
 	list_add_tail(&req->list, &encl->add_page_reqs);
 	if (empty)
 		queue_work(sgx_encl_wq, &encl->work);
di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/main.c b/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/main.c
index 0c831ee5e2de..9ea082372682 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/main.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/sgx/driver/main.c
@@ -47,6 +47,7 @@ static int sgx_release(struct inode *inode, struct file *file)
 {
 	struct sgx_encl *encl = file->private_data;
 
+	flush_work(&encl->work);
 	kref_put(&encl->refcount, sgx_encl_release);
 
 	return 0;
